A Novel Acid-Based Ternary Natural Deep-Eutectic Solvent for a Lignin-First Biomass Pretreatment Strategy

Short Introductive summary

Eucalyptus is a relevant pulp and paper feedstock. Its fines are an underutilized lignocellulosic resource already available in the industrial facilities. This study uses a novel ternary NADES (choline chloride, acetic acid, glycolic acid) for selective lignin extraction (80% purity) from fines, achieving ~90% delignification. The holocellulose-rich residue (~80%) is promising for further valorization, supporting sustainable biorefinery development. This green, tunable fractionation highlights solvent design’s role in efficient lignin recovery and integrated biomass upgrading.

Presenter's biography

Principal Researcher at the Bioenergy and Biorefineries Unit of LNEG and a former Coordinator of the Biomass Deconstruction Programme. Her research interests lie in the development of pretreatment processes for the selective fractionation of different types of biomass (lignocellulosic and aquatic).
